Transaction

54cd00ed54e8f3625b79c99e3eb90959fb02cbbe33aede1c9e17a0df5bd7717d

Summary

In Block417145
TimeSat, 28 Oct 2023 06:41:45 UTC
Total Input576.65233739 Nebula
Total Output610.65233739 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
537698 Confirmations610.65233739 Nebula
Raw Transaction